How to Build a Secure and Scalable Blockchain Wallet: Enterprise Guide
Xeer Technology2 min read·Just now--
Introduction
As blockchain adoption accelerates across industries, digital wallets have become a core component of the ecosystem. Whether for cryptocurrencies, NFTs, or decentralized applications (dApps), blockchain wallets enable secure storage, management, and transfer of digital assets. For enterprises, building a reliable and scalable wallet is not just a technical task — it’s a strategic investment.
What is a Blockchain Wallet?
A blockchain wallet is a digital tool that allows users to store, send, and receive cryptocurrencies and other digital assets. Unlike traditional wallets, it doesn’t store physical money — instead, it stores private and public keys that provide access to blockchain networks.
Types of Blockchain Wallets
1. Hot Wallets
- Connected to the internet
- Easy to access and user-friendly
- Ideal for frequent transactions
- Examples: Mobile apps, web wallets
2. Cold Wallets
- Offline storage (hardware or paper wallets)
- Highly secure against cyber threats
- Best for long-term asset storage
3. Custodial Wallets
- Managed by third-party platforms
- Easier recovery options
- Less control for users
4. Non-Custodial Wallets
- Users have full control over private keys
- Higher security and privacy
- Requires responsibility for backup and recovery
Key Features of Enterprise Blockchain Wallets
🔐 Advanced Security
- Multi-signature authentication
- Biometric access
- End-to-end encryption
⚡ Multi-Currency Support
- Supports Bitcoin, Ethereum, and other tokens
- Enables seamless asset management
🔄 Cross-Platform Compatibility
- Works across mobile, web, and desktop
- Consistent user experience
📊 Real-Time Analytics
- Transaction tracking
- Portfolio insights
🔗 dApp Integration
- Connect with decentralized applications
- Enable DeFi, NFTs, and Web3 features
Top Blockchain Wallet Development Approaches
1. Custom Wallet Development
- Fully tailored to business needs
- Greater control over features and UI
- Ideal for enterprises with specific requirements
2. White-Label Solutions
- Ready-made wallet solutions
- Faster deployment
- Cost-effective for startups
3. Open-Source Wallet Development
- Built using existing frameworks
- Community-supported
- Customizable but requires expertise
Technology Stack for Wallet Development
- Frontend: React, Angular, Vue
- Backend: Node.js, Python
- Blockchain Platforms: Ethereum, Binance Smart Chain, Solana
- Security Tools: AES encryption, SSL, OAuth
- APIs: Web3.js, Ethers.js
Security Best Practices
- Implement two-factor authentication (2FA)
- Use cold storage for large funds
- Regular smart contract audits
- Backup and recovery mechanisms
- Private key encryption
Challenges in Blockchain Wallet Development
- 🔄 Scalability issues
- 🔐 Security vulnerabilities
- 🌍 Regulatory compliance
- 👥 User experience complexity
Future Trends
- Integration with AI for fraud detection
- Biometric and passwordless authentication
- Expansion of DeFi and NFT wallets
- Cross-chain interoperability
Conclusion
Blockchain wallet development is a critical part of building a strong presence in the Web3 ecosystem. Enterprises must focus on security, scalability, and user experience while choosing the right development approach. Whether opting for custom solutions or white-label platforms, investing in a robust blockchain wallet can unlock new opportunities in digital finance.
#Blockchain #Web3 #BlockchainDevelopment #DeFi #NFT #DigitalWallet #FinTech #TechTrends #EnterpriseTech #Web3Development #BlockchainSolutions